            Abstract : 
The Generalised Frequency Response Functions (GFRFs) are important tools for the analysis of nonlinear systems based on the Volterra series approach. A new algorithm for extracting the GFRFs from a nonlinear difference equation model is proposed in this paper. The advantage of the new method over available techniques is that the new method determines the GFRFs using a numerical procedure based on the solution to Diophantine equations. This allows a considerable reduction of computation efforts.
